A leading housing organization in the UK is seeking a Maintenance Surveyor to join their experienced team. You will be responsible for inspections, managing repairs, and supporting contractors.
Ideal candidates will have qualifications in surveying and experience with property conditions.
The role comes with:
- 34 days leave
- Health cash plans
- Pension contributions
- Other family-friendly policies
This opportunity allows for working from home and offers competitive support to grow in your career.
